Last year we created a rainforest depicting the red eyed tree frog. We also did several types of projects for Black History Month and students took turns using the two computers in our room. A tablet would be a great asset for my students to share. Crayons and color pencils will definitely come in handy for our many projects. Although my students are 6-8 graders, they are functioning on a 1st to 3rd grade level. Our projects usually involve art as another modality to demonstrate learning and my students are very proud to have their work displayed on our bulletin board and to take them home to their families.
